The object of the game is to be the last person standing. There are four Exploding Kittens that get shuffled into the deck and you have to avoid drawing one.
If you draw a Exploding Kitten, you are out of the game. Unless of course, you have a Defuse card. Regardless if you Defuse the Exploding Kitten or get booted from the game, the Exploding Kitten gets put back into the deck secretly wherever the player chooses. Next card, 3 cards after, or just randomly placed in there.
Everyone starts the game with a Defuse card and whatever is left over is shuffled back into the deck (unless you are playing a two player game where fewer are shuffled in).
The object of the game is to use the other type of cards to prevent yourself from drawing a Exploding Kitten and forcing someone else to pull the card. You use the other cards in the deck to give you a better chance of being the last person standing.
Everyone takes a turn one after another, you can choose to play 1 card, 2, cards, all your cards, or no cards. You do need to draw a new card (and chance pulling one of the four Exploding kitten) at the end of each turn.
Here are the core action cards you have available:
Skip allows you to avoid drawing a card at the end of your turn. As said earlier, you don't have to play any card and it is recommended to not just play cards because you have it. This card is perfect for when you know the Exploding Kitten is next or you start getting down to the bottom of the deck and your chances are much higher.
See the Future allows you to privately peek at the top 3 cards giving you a major advantage over the rest of the chumps playing. You can't change anything but this is where Skip can be very useful. Some cards word good in pairs and using a card like See the Future works best when you have other cards that can take advantage of the information gained.
Skip is a good card to have if you use See the Future but Shuffle is another good card to use after playing See the Future if you are at risk of getting a Exploding Kitten or the next player gaining an additional Defuse card. The idea is to protect your Defuse cards for when you don't have the proper cards to counter fate.
Attack is the rich man's Skip. Not only does it allow you to skip the drawing of a card phase, you force the next player to draw in your place in addition to their card.
Favor allows you draw a card from another player. You can also combine any two similar cards to get the same effect as Favor. If you have three of a kind you can ask for a specific card (almost always Defuse).
There are some cards that don't do anything on their own but are used to group up in pairs and triples to trade in for a card from another player. The Tacocat is a good example of this. There are I believe 5-6 cards that have no other purpose but combining in pairs.
Nope is the last action card and one of my favorites. If someone plays any card (other than Defuse or Exploding Kitten) you can Nope them. The fun starts when the player Nope you back. A Nope can counter a Nope and a Nope can counter a Nopper's Nope Nopping another Nope.
